The 6-segment multi-jointed swimbait lure is designed to create a realistic swimming action that attracts predatory fish.
Its segmented body moves naturally through the water, closely imitating the motion of live baitfish.
The sinking design allows anglers to target fish at various depths and fishing conditions.
Constructed from durable materials, this hard bait is built to withstand repeated casts and strikes.
Its lifelike appearance and detailed finish help increase attraction in both clear and murky water.
The balanced weight design supports long casting distance and stable swimming performance.
Sharp and durable hooks provide dependable hook-setting capability during fishing sessions.
This lure is suitable for bass, pike, walleye, trout, and other freshwater predator species.
Available in convenient multi-piece options, it is ideal for expanding any fishing tackle collection.
Whether fishing in lakes, rivers, or reservoirs, this swimbait lure delivers realistic action and dependable fish-attracting performance.
